Essential Job Responsibilities

  • This is not a site administrator… this is someone experienced in designing, implementing, operating, and updating the SharePoint application and the SharePoint farm.
  • Responsible for installing, configuring and maintaining SharePoint systems.
  • Supports system operations and services.
  • Creates and manages sites.
  • Identifies, analyzes, and resolves system problems.
  • Trains and supports business users.
  • Researches and resolves access issues.
  • Plans, directs and executes system upgrades and design changes.

Minimum Qualifications

5 years relevant experience with Bachelors in related field; 3 years relevant experience with Masters in realted field; 0 years experience with PhD or Juris Doctorate in related field; or High School Diploma or equivalent and 9 years relevant experience.

  • 5+ years of hands-on SharePoint farm administration experience with SharePoint Server (2016, 2019, or Subscription Edition) and SharePoint Online hybrid environments.
  • Experience designing and managing multi-tier SharePoint farms, including Web Front Ends, Application Servers, Database Servers, and Service Applications.
  • Strong understanding of DoD security standards, access controls, and compliance requirements for enterprise SharePoint deployments
  • Active TS/SCI clearance. Must be able to obtain a CI Poly

Preferred Requirements

Desired certifications or training: Formal SharePoint training or certifications such as Microsoft 365 Certified: Teamwork Administrator Associate, SharePoint Administrator Associate, or Microsoft Certified: Solutions Expert (MCSE) in Collaboration/SharePoint. Formal training in Windows Server, Active Directory, SQL Server, or network administration.

Desired experience: Previous experience with monitoring, optimizing, and troubleshooting SharePoint farm performance, search indexing, and service applications. Experience with SharePoint disaster recovery planning, patching strategies, and upgrade management.

Huntington Ingalls Industries is America’s largest military shipbuilding company and a provider of professional services to partners in government and industry. For more than a century, HII’s Newport News and Ingalls shipbuilding divisions in Virginia and Mississippi have built more ships in more ship classes than any other U.S. naval shipbuilder. HII’s Technical Solutions division provides a wide range of professional services through its Fleet Support, Integrated Missions Solutions, Nuclear & Environmental, and Oil & Gas groups. Headquartered in Newport News, Virginia, HII employs nearly 37,000 people operating both domestically and internationally.
